Transaction e2838d3e29254c62eac57fea60785f13220494b63cca6058af029303b4a66c49
1 Input
1 Output
-
e2838d3e29254c62eac57fea60785f13220494b63cca6058af029303b4a66c49:0
- value
- 307843532
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e7f442499c92a71768ef8fffe538ab9f05321c8
- address
- bc1qdel5gfyeey48za5wlrllu5u2h8c9xgwg9t9tvr